setInterval and window.onload problem
javascript, setinterval
Solution
Using a string command in `setInterval()` will try to look for the function in the global (window) scope, but since the function is defined in a local scope, it won't be found. You should pass the function itself to `setInterval()` instead.
window.onload = function() {
function foo() {
alert("test");
}
setInterval(foo, 500);
}
Problem
I have this code ``` window.onload = function() { function foo() { alert("test"); } setInterval("foo()",500) } ``` Which returns undefined...When i use it outside the window.onload it works. Can anyone explain me why?
